Was ist paralleles Rechnen?

Dies ist ein Dialog mit Produktempfehlungen
Top-Vorschläge
Webpreis ab
Alle anzeigen>
Language
Français
English
ไทย
Deutsch
繁體中文
Zahlt
Hallo
All
Anmelden/Konto erstellen
language Selector,${0} is Selected
Bei Lenovo Pro registrieren und einkaufen
Beim Education Store registrieren
Vorteile Pro Stufe
• Persönlicher Kundenberater
• Kauf auf Rechnung mit einem Zahlungsziel von 30 Tagen
• Plus Stufe wird ab Einkaufssumme von CHF 5000/Jahr freigeschalten
Vorteile Plus Stufe
• Persönlicher Kundenberater
• Kauf auf Rechnung mit einem Zahlungsziel von 30 Tagen
• Elite Stufe wird ab Einkaufssumme von CHF 10'000/Jahr freigeschalten
Vorteile Elite Stufe
• Persönlicher Kundenberater
• Kauf auf Rechnung mit einem Zahlungsziel von 30 Tagen
Vorteile für Händler
• Zugriff auf das gesamte Produktportfolio von Lenovo
• Konfiguration und Einkauf zu besseren Preisen als auf Lenovo.com
Mehr anzeigen
mehr zu erreichen
PRO Plus
PRO Elite
Herzlichen Glückwunsch, Sie haben den Elite-Status erreicht!
Pro für Unternehmen
Delete icon Remove icon Add icon Reload icon
VORÜBERGEHEND NICHT VERFÜGBAR
EINGESTELLT
Vorübergehend nicht verfügbar
Demnächst!
. Zusätzliche Einheiten werden zum Preis ohne eCoupon berechnet. Jetzt zusätzlich einkaufen
Die Höchstmenge, die Sie zu diesem tollen eCoupon-Preis kaufen können, ist leider
Melden Sie sich an oder erstellen Sie ein Konto, um Ihren Warenkorb zu speichern!
Melden Sie sich an oder erstellen Sie ein Konto, um an Rewards teilzunehmen!
Warenkorb anzeigen
Ihr Warenkorb ist leer! Verpassen Sie nicht die neuesten Produkte und Sparmöglichkeiten – finden Sie noch heute Ihr neues Lieblingsnotebook, den perfekten PC oder nützliches Zubehör.
Entfernen
Artikel im Warenkorb
Einige Artikel in Ihrem Warenkorb sind nicht mehr verfügbar. Weitere Informationen finden Sie unter Warenkorb.
wurde gelöscht
Mit Ihrem Warenkorb ist etwas nicht in Ordnung, bitte wechseln Sie zum Warenkorb, um weitere Informationen zu erhalten.
von
Enthält Add-ons
Zur Kasse gehen
Ja
Nein
Popular Searches
Wonach suchen Sie?
Im Trend
Aktuelle Suchanfragen
Hamburger Menu


Was ist paralleles Rechnen?

Paralleles Rechnen ist eine Art der Berechnung, bei der mehrere Berechnungen oder Prozesse gleichzeitig ausgeführt werden. Dabei wird ein Problem in kleinere Aufgaben aufgeteilt, die gleichzeitig auf mehreren Prozessoren oder Recheneinheiten ausgeführt werden. Dieser Ansatz ermöglicht eine schnellere und effizientere Verarbeitung großer Datenmengen.

Wie unterscheidet sich das parallele Rechnen vom sequenziellen Rechnen?

Beim sequentiellen Rechnen werden die Aufgaben nacheinander ausgeführt, während sie beim parallelen Rechnen gleichzeitig ausgeführt werden. Dieser grundlegende Unterschied ermöglicht es dem parallelen Rechnen, im Vergleich zum sequenziellen Rechnen eine höhere Leistung und schnellere Verarbeitungsgeschwindigkeiten zu erreichen.

Was sind die Vorteile des parallelen Rechnens?

Die parallele Datenverarbeitung bietet mehrere Vorteile. Erstens ermöglicht sie eine schnellere Ausführung komplexer Aufgaben, indem die Arbeitslast auf mehrere Prozessoren verteilt wird. Dadurch kann die Gesamtverarbeitungszeit erheblich verkürzt werden. Außerdem ermöglicht die parallele Datenverarbeitung Skalierbarkeit, da mehr Prozessoren hinzugefügt werden können, um größere Arbeitslasten zu bewältigen. Sie erhöht auch die Fehlertoleranz, da der Ausfall eines Prozessors nicht die gesamte Berechnung zum Stillstand bringt.

Wie wird das parallele Rechnen in der wissenschaftlichen Forschung eingesetzt?

Das parallele Rechnen spielt in der wissenschaftlichen Forschung eine entscheidende Rolle, insbesondere in Bereichen wie der rechnergestützten Physik, Chemie und Biologie. Komplexe Simulationen, numerische Modellierung und Datenanalyse können vom parallelen Rechnen stark profitieren, da bei diesen Aufgaben oft zahlreiche Berechnungen gleichzeitig durchgeführt werden müssen. Paralleles Rechnen ermöglicht es Forschern, große Datenmengen zu verarbeiten und komplexe Probleme effizienter zu lösen.

Welche Rolle spielt das parallele Rechnen beim maschinellen Lernen und bei der künstlichen Intelligenz?

Paralleles Rechnen ist für Anwendungen des maschinellen Lernens und der künstlichen Intelligenz (KI) unerlässlich. Das Training tiefer neuronaler Netze, das die Verarbeitung großer Datenmengen erfordert, kann durch parallele Datenverarbeitung beschleunigt werden. Durch die Verteilung der Arbeitslast auf mehrere Prozessoren oder Grafikverarbeitungseinheiten (GPUs) wird der Trainingsprozess erheblich beschleunigt. Paralleles Rechnen ermöglicht auch KI-Anwendungen in Echtzeit, da es schnelle Schlussfolgerungen aus großen Datensätzen erlaubt.

Wie trägt das parallele Rechnen zum Hochleistungsrechnen (HPC) bei?

Das parallele Rechnen ist ein grundlegendes Prinzip des Hochleistungsrechnens (HPC). HPC-Systeme nutzen parallele Architekturen, um komplexe Berechnungsprobleme effizient zu lösen. Ob bei der Wettervorhersage, der Molekularmodellierung oder der Simulation physikalischer Phänomene - mit paralleler Datenverarbeitung können HPC-Systeme riesige Datenmengen verarbeiten und komplizierte Berechnungen in einer angemessenen Zeitspanne durchführen.

Kann paralleles Rechnen auf mobile Geräte und Smartphones angewendet werden?

Ja, die parallele Datenverarbeitung hat ihren Weg in mobile Geräte und Smartphones gefunden. Moderne mobile Prozessoren verfügen häufig über Multicore-Architekturen, die eine parallele Ausführung von Aufgaben ermöglichen. Dies ermöglicht eine schnellere Anwendungsleistung, reibungsloseres Multitasking und eine verbesserte Energieeffizienz. Die parallele Datenverarbeitung auf Mobilgeräten kann für verschiedene Anwendungen wie Bild- und Videoverarbeitung, Spiele und Augmented Reality genutzt werden.

Welche Programmiersprachen werden üblicherweise für paralleles Rechnen verwendet?

Mehrere Programmiersprachen unterstützen parallele Berechnungen, darunter C/C++, Java, Python und MATLAB. Außerdem bieten Frameworks wie OpenMP und MPI parallele Programmierschnittstellen, die es Entwicklern ermöglichen, Parallelität in ihrem Code zu nutzen. Jede Sprache bzw. jedes Framework hat ihre eigenen Merkmale und Vorteile, die sie für unterschiedliche Anwendungsfälle und Plattformen geeignet machen.

Wie wird die Parallelität beim Cloud Computing genutzt?

Beim Cloud Computing wird die Parallelität genutzt, indem ein verteiltes Netz von Servern zur Bearbeitung von Rechenaufgaben eingesetzt wird. Durch Virtualisierungs- und Lastausgleichstechniken können Cloud-Anbieter Rechenressourcen dynamisch zuweisen und sie je nach Bedarf skalieren. Paralleles Computing in der Cloud ermöglicht es Unternehmen, rechenintensive Aufgaben effizient auszuführen und dabei die Vorteile der Skalierbarkeit und Flexibilität der Cloud-Infrastruktur zu nutzen.

Wie kann ich beim parallelen Rechnen zwischen deterministischem Routing und adaptivem Routing unterscheiden?

Deterministische Routing-Schemata legen einen festen Pfad fest, den die Daten in einem parallelen Computersystem durchlaufen, während adaptives Routing die Routen dynamisch auf der Grundlage der aktuellen Netzwerkbedingungen auswählt.

Wie trägt das parallele Rechnen zur Lösung komplexer Probleme bei?

Paralleles Rechnen ermöglicht die effiziente Nutzung mehrerer Rechenressourcen, wodurch mehrere Aufgaben gleichzeitig ausgeführt werden können und die Gesamtzeit für die Lösung komplexer Probleme verkürzt wird.

Was ist das Konzept der spekulativen Ausführung bei der parallelen Datenverarbeitung?

Bei der spekulativen Ausführung werden Aufgaben oder Befehle ausgeführt, bevor sie benötigt werden, um mögliche Verzögerungen aufgrund von Abhängigkeiten oder Datenzugriffen abzumildern. Sie kann die Leistung durch Überlappung von Berechnungen und Verringerung der Leerlaufzeit verbessern.

Kann das parallele Rechnen auf das Quantencomputing angewendet werden?

Ja, Konzepte des parallelen Rechnens können im Quantencomputing genutzt werden. Quantenparallelität ermöglicht die gleichzeitige Ausführung mehrerer Quantenberechnungen, wobei die inhärente Parallelität von Quantensystemen genutzt wird.

Welche Rolle spielt die parallele Datenverarbeitung bei der Big Data-Analyse?

Die parallele Datenverarbeitung ist für die Big-Data-Analyse unerlässlich, da sie die Verarbeitung und Analyse großer Datenmengen in kurzer Zeit ermöglicht. Durch die Verteilung der Arbeitslast auf mehrere Prozessoren beschleunigt das parallele Rechnen die Datenverarbeitung und ermöglicht eine effiziente Datenanalyse.

Was ist der Unterschied zwischen Aufgabenparallelität und Datenparallelität?

Die Aufgabenparallelität konzentriert sich auf die Aufteilung einer größeren Aufgabe in kleinere Teilaufgaben, die gleichzeitig ausgeführt werden können. Bei der Datenparallelität hingegen werden die Daten in kleinere Teile aufgeteilt und derselbe Vorgang an jedem Teil gleichzeitig ausgeführt.

Welche Rolle spielt die Aufgabengranularität beim parallelen Rechnen?

Die Aufgabengranularität bezieht sich auf die Größe und Komplexität der einzelnen Aufgaben in einem Parallelrechnersystem. Das richtige Gleichgewicht der Aufgabengranularität ist entscheidend für die effiziente Nutzung der Ressourcen und die Minimierung des Kommunikations-Overheads.

Wie wirkt sich die parallele Datenverarbeitung auf die Skalierbarkeit einer Anwendung aus?

Paralleles Rechnen kann die Skalierbarkeit einer Anwendung verbessern, indem es ihr ermöglicht, größere Arbeitslasten zu bewältigen und die Fähigkeit zur parallelen Datenverarbeitung zu erhöhen. Durch die Nutzung mehrerer Prozessoren oder Rechenressourcen ermöglicht das parallele Rechnen die Skalierung von Anwendungen, um wachsenden Anforderungen gerecht zu werden.

Was ist der Unterschied zwischen SIMD-Architekturen (Single Instruction, Multiple Data) und MIMD-Architekturen (Multiple Instruction, Multiple Data) beim parallelen Rechnen?

Bei der SIMD-Architektur wird ein und derselbe Befehl auf mehreren Datenelementen gleichzeitig ausgeführt, während die MIMD-Architektur die gleichzeitige Ausführung verschiedener Befehle auf verschiedenen Datenelementen ermöglicht.

Was sind einige gängige parallele Programmiermodelle?

Zu den gängigen parallelen Programmiermodellen gehören gemeinsamer Speicher (z. B. OpenMP), Nachrichtenübermittlung (z. B. MPI), Datenparallelität (z. B. CUDA) und Aufgabenparallelität (z. B. Threading Building Blocks). Jedes Modell bietet unterschiedliche Möglichkeiten, Parallelität auszudrücken und Berechnungen und Kommunikation zu verwalten.

Was ist das Konzept der spekulativen Parallelität in der parallelen Datenverarbeitung?

Bei der spekulativen Parallelität werden mehrere mögliche Pfade oder Ergebnisse gleichzeitig ausgeführt, wobei vorweggenommen wird, welcher davon korrekt sein wird. Sie kann zur Verbesserung der Leistung eingesetzt werden, indem sie Berechnungen überschneidet und Leerlaufzeiten reduziert, wenn Unklarheiten über den Daten- oder Kontrollfluss bestehen.

in neuem Tab öffnen
© ${year} Lenovo. Alle Rechte vorbehalten.
Click to go Next/Subscribe
Enter Email address
E-Mail Adresse ist erforderlich
Compare  ()
x